Percona is glad to announce the release of Percona XtraBackup 2.1.5 on September 19th, 2013. Downloads are available from our download site here and Percona Software Repositories.
This release is the current GA (Generally Available) stable release in the 2.1 series. Percona XtraBackup is an open source, free MySQL hot backup software that performs non-blocking backups for InnoDB and XtraDB databases. Bugs Fixed:
xtrabackup_56), which is used to backup both MySQL 5.6 and Percona Server 5.6 servers, did not support Percona Server-specific innodb_log_block_size option in Percona Server 5.6.11+ and would fail when trying to backup a server with a non-default innodb_log_block_size value. Bug fixed #1194828.
xtrabackup_56 binary would fail to create a suspend file, which would result in an error. Bug fixed #1210266.
